For temperatures in the 30’s (< 5*C), I prefer beanie or toque hat, neck warmer (only if it’s wet and nasty) Red rooster rain gloves (they work really well in the cold), winter cycling pants (stretchy, water resistant and warm) plus appropriate layering. The Galvin Green insula gear works very well, but it’s pricey (wait for it to go on sale). Add a cart cover (does a great job at keeping the wind out) and you’re all set.
